hey all. i created a new HUD.x file for colt45, a glock17. its not my model, i downloaded the .3ds from a free site and opened it in cinema4d. I then edited the position, and exported the file (with animations) as an .x file using some plugin i got for it.

viewing the file in deep exploration, all is good, the texture is clear, and high resolution. the gun looks nice!

however...when i load the entity into my game, the gun loads fine, but the texture looks very very poor. i mean REAL poor. is there a reason for this? the tgas are fine, nice and crisp. and the .x file is fine.....any help would be greatly appreciated.

Cinema4d wrecks the texture cordinates or something like that-
you should get milkshape (or at least the demo) and export it with that- then the textures should go right- there is a tut for getting them in FPSC by still using Cinema4d here on the forum- search and you will find
